Gd. Frantz et Aj. Tobin, CELLULAR-DISTRIBUTION OF CALBINDIN D-28K MESSENGER-RNAS IN THE ADULT-MOUSE BRAIN, Journal of neuroscience research, 37(3), 1994, pp. 287-302
We have determined the cellular distribution of calbindin D-28K mRNAs
throughout the mouse brain by in situ hybridization. While these studi
es identified neuronal populations similar to those previously identif
ied in rat brain by immunohistochemistry, some discrepancies exist. Th
ese may derive from species differences or from the immunological cros
s-reactivity of calbindin D-28K antiserum with other proteins. We note
an intriguing association between the distribution of neurons contain
ing calbindin D-28K mRNA and those reported by others to contain the i
nositol 1,4,5-triphosphate (InsP(3)) receptor. (C) 1994 Wiley-Liss, In
c.
